Q: Is 78,387,802 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 78,387,802 is not a prime number.

Why is 78,387,802 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 78387802 can be evenly divided by 1 2 251 502 156,151 312,302 39,193,901 and 78,387,802, with no remainder.

Since 78,387,802 cannot be divided by just 1 and 78,387,802, it is not a prime number.
